访问NodeJS中的变量

时间:2017-09-19 15:37:05

标签: javascript node.js

当我对变量console.log执行event.body时,它会显示article_url=http%3A%2F%2Fow.ly%2Fjo2n30fdI3y

如何访问article_url的值 换句话说,我想访问http%3A%2F%2Fow.ly%2Fjo2n30fdI3y

3 个答案:

答案 0 :(得分:1)

如果您确实想要解码百分比编码字符,最好的方法是使用原生node.js querystring module

const body = require( 'querystring' ).parse( event.body );
const article_url = body.article_url;    
console.log( article_url );

答案 1 :(得分:0)

console.log(event.body.split('=')[1])

答案 2 :(得分:0)

最简单的方法可能如下:

var input = "article_url=http%3A%2F%2Fow.ly%2Fjo2n30fdI3y";
var output = input.split("=")[1];

console.log(output) // "http%3A%2F%2Fow.ly%2Fjo2n30fdI3y"